Output 33b8d2d4ee042af9e504d7103292e7af27312d6cf2539d8cdc80fa1420edc6a1:1

value
17620699
script pubkey
OP_0 OP_PUSHBYTES_20 925f6ce64f966d5a553c1bca6ab90ae527a3c7e4
address
ltc1qjf0keej0jek454fur09x4wg2u5n683lyldhxcq
transaction
33b8d2d4ee042af9e504d7103292e7af27312d6cf2539d8cdc80fa1420edc6a1
spent
true